I'd ask what is your budget? There are good bows for $300 or you can full bore and spend over $1,500 for a Ravin.
For Barnett, look at the Whitetail Pro STR. Sturdy, light and shoots 22" bolts. I also like the quiver to hold bolts parallel to the stock. Less likely to snag on brush.
